Responsibilities:
- Support a multi-shift operation in a manufacturing plant. o Must be able to work flexible hours in support a multi-shift operation. Requires rotating schedule to support business processes. (Days, nights and or weekends).
- Provide technical support (I.T. Applications, Infrastructure, operating systems, end-user-productivity tools) to plant business customers throughout the manufacturing plant.
- Interface with Business IT and business owners to prioritize improvement efforts.
- Support Plant Floor Systems / PDO teams in resolving incidents; Support escalations, provide hands and feet to support teams and other global teams (e. g. DBA, Server Operations, Ops Control, Network Operations) if necessary
- Focus on the integration / long term maintenance of applications.
- Assist team lead with managing assignments and workload.
- Develop, maintain, and share, accurate support documentation

Job Requirements:
- A strong desire to learn manufacturing operations and business practices is desired. Broad business and manufacturing perspective is helpful. Understanding of computer-based tools, computing infrastructure and interest in processes that support manufacturing is core. A Willingness to work in a high-pressure production environment and flexible working shift is a foundation in this space.
- Preferred Qualifications:
- Experience with Office automation, Windows, PC's & Printers
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Ability to multi-task; managing multiple tasks
- Work efficiently and effectively with diverse, cross functional teams under stressful circumstances
- Experience in a manufacturing environment Experience identifying, investigating & solving problems without supervision
- Experience with Server administration; Windows or Linux Any plant floor automation experience is highly desired (Control systems, PLC's, etc.)
- Familiar with Cisco routers and switches to include basic troubleshooting and cable installation
- Ability to communicate effectively with business users and IT professionals including globally distributed teams.
- The ability to adjust communications appropriately for the audience, work with all levels of management and diverse work groups.
- Motivated and self-starter.
